Student Success Tips for Docker on edX
Study Strategies
- Set a fixed schedule — Block 10-15 hours per week on your calendar for Docker study. Consistency beats intensity.
- Take handwritten notes — Research shows handwriting improves retention. Summarize each Docker lesson in your own words.
- Code along actively — Do not just watch Docker tutorials. Type every line of code yourself, then modify it to test your understanding.
- Teach what you learn — Explain Docker concepts to someone else (or write a blog post). Teaching is the fastest way to master material.
- Review weekly — Every Friday, spend 30 minutes reviewing what you learned that week. Spaced repetition cements long-term memory.
Common Mistakes to Avoid
- Tutorial hell — Stop watching tutorials after the basics. Start building Docker projects immediately, even if they are small and imperfect.
- Skipping fundamentals — Rushing to advanced Docker topics without mastering the basics leads to knowledge gaps that slow you down later.
- Not building projects — Employers care about what you can build, not how many courses you completed. Start your Docker portfolio from week one.
- Learning in isolation — Join Docker communities on Discord, Reddit, or Stack Overflow. Peer learning accelerates growth dramatically.
- Perfectionism — Ship imperfect Docker projects. You learn more from finishing 5 mediocre projects than from endlessly polishing one.
